Jerzy Peregudow

CEO & Manager, Go With the Flow Technologies Inc.

Immigrating from Wroclaw Poland, Jerzy has made Canada home for the past 25 years. He is multilingual speaking Polish, German, and English. The beautiful Westcoast lured Jerzy to settle in Sooke, BC in 2011.

Jerzy and partner Jill opened a Fitness Club in 2012. Together, they have since opened several successful businesses. As an entrepreneur, Jerzy has learned a plethora of skills from welding and mechanics, to electronics. His passion, however, is building and creating. Being able to problem solve and overcome obstacles that are daunting to others is one of his strongest attributes.

In 2013, Jerzy took the lead in designing and fabricating the first prototype for AOE Accumulated Ocean Energy Inc. This introduction to the world of renewable green energies has increased Jerzy’s enthusiasm to become fully immersed in harnessing the energies of the ocean at our doorstep. His conceptual design and fabrication skills have resulted in the creation of the first ocean-ready tidal current device for GWFT technologies, all within the short 2015 timeframe, leading to several highly successful test results. Always eager and receptive to new ideas and projects, and with a great love and respect for nature, Jerzy is keen to build and support innovative ways to harness that power in an Eco-friendly way.

Joseph D. Sieber, P. Eng.

Founder & Director of Technology

Joe received his B.Sc. (Eng.) Degree from Queen’s University in Kingston, and is a registered Professional Engineer in Ontario, Canada. From 1964 to 1966, Joe was employed by Northern Electric in the Design Control department relating to telephone switching equipment. In 1966 he joined North York Hydro as the Underground Design Engineer, designing underground power cable installations. From 1976 to early retirement in 1994, Joe worked for Brampton Hydro, also a power distribution utility, achieving the position of Director of Operations and Construction. Now retired (sort of), Joe resides in Beautiful British Columbia, in close proximity to the ocean energy represented in the fluid energies of water and air.

Joe has authored several wave energy patents, a technology now sold, and now has patents pending in the US, GB, and Canada, respecting tidal currents, ocean and river streams and wind streams. New patent applications are being considered in tidal current lagoon energy and a novel new wind energy concept, as well as magnitude of scale energy conversion system.

Vishal B. Dodiya

Participating Design Engineer

Born and raised up in India Vishal likes to follow the principal of “not to do twice what you can do once”. His talent is to find better solutions. He is an experienced design engineer with demonstrated history of working in the industrial design field. His experience ranges from designing household products to industrial components like shafts, gear boxes, industrial cyclones etc. He is skilled in Autocad, SolidWorks, ANSYS and engineering design. He is a strong arts and design professional, having achieved bachelor’s degree in mechanical engineering.

Stephanie A. Sieber

Director

Stephanie Sieber is a practicing lawyer in Victoria, British Columbia. She has a degree in Economics and Commerce from the Royal Military College of Canada and an LL.B. from Queen’s University.

Nancy E. Sieber

Certified Professional Accountant

Nancy Sieber is a Manager, Sales Operations, for a leading Environment, and Health and Safety software company, delivering experienced software solutions to clients for over 12 years.

Nancy received her Honors Bachelor of Commerce from Queen’s University in 1988, obtained her Chartered Accountant designation in 1992, and obtained a Certification in Application and Management of Information Technology in 2000. She worked in public accounting for six (6) years in roles that evolved from being a team member to a manager for various sized audits for clients in diverse industries. She has over 12 years of project/program experience in roles that evolved from being a team member to a team leader and to a project manager.

Nancy draws on project management lifecycle experiences to define complete service packages for projects of varying sizes and complexity. She meets with clients and engages them in critical analysis of their business needs to determine the appropriate scope in the design of new projects. Nancy draws on her outstanding leadership abilities to coordinate and plan all phases of project based solutions.
